Output af4ec661cba696099ec04ac829a36377628d0b502d25030bfbe7951a55ea6f52:5

value
88691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 055dea958a9a7a6a6351f70f45268d0e709ad67d OP_EQUAL
address
32BPovbeEwkTADfQKR2DsEfQKqqUNHp7Q8
transaction
af4ec661cba696099ec04ac829a36377628d0b502d25030bfbe7951a55ea6f52
spent
true